Transaction f34678bad67a654143fa7b24d43a606d0623320cf2405894aab9e4f1756262e7

1 Input
2 Outputs
  • f34678bad67a654143fa7b24d43a606d0623320cf2405894aab9e4f1756262e7:0
  • value  2278351
    address  1PETUYP2npdqpDxsEQwhvtDBc9kn7H8GLT
  • f34678bad67a654143fa7b24d43a606d0623320cf2405894aab9e4f1756262e7:1
  • value  63831675
    address  3KRTo6oMBGigGQPsp8rY3Q3GZ4H63kib4f